This is our suite of job descriptions for educator, in-training & beginning teacher, fully registered teacher, experienced teacher, team leader/ head teacher/ assistant manager, senior teacher/ centre/service manager roles.
The format for the job descriptions are consistent with how Ministry of Business, Innovation and Employment (MBIE) advise on writing job descriptions. It describes what is required through the key tasks and key performance indicators and it describes how the job should be done with the attributes and dispositions the employee should demonstrate while carrying out their key tasks.
Our job descriptions are robust. The Key Performance Indicators, Key Tasks and Responsibilities are linked to Our Values, Our Codes and Our Standards for registered teachers, and Ministry of Education's requirements for Curriculum and Health and Safety. The suite of job descriptions includes defined roles such as Privacy Officer, Health and Safety Officer, Person Responsible, Contact Person.
It includes descriptors to ensure shared understanding between employer and employee pertaining to the key performance indicators. The key performance indicators make clear performance expectations consistent with pay parity rates. Services can ensure that their special character is embedded in these expectations.
Cultural competencies are embedded in this job description that have regard for Tātaiako, Tapasā, Curriculum Criteria.
This job description comes with a guide on how to implement this job description; a work change process that is consistent with MBIE advice.
